From: Keir Fraser Date: Fri, 23 Jan 2009 16:50:09 +0000 (+0000) Subject: Fix ia64 build. X-Git-Tag: archive/raspbian/4.8.0-1+rpi1~1^2~14014^2~24 X-Git-Url: https://dgit.raspbian.org/?a=commitdiff_plain;h=3d1f0b04ca23f2559b7391563e65dd3ec1949b44;p=xen.git Fix ia64 build. Signed-off-by: Keir Fraser --- diff --git a/xen/include/asm-ia64/domain.h b/xen/include/asm-ia64/domain.h index f04ed5b790..4f4afdb0cd 100644 --- a/xen/include/asm-ia64/domain.h +++ b/xen/include/asm-ia64/domain.h @@ -326,6 +326,12 @@ ia64_fault(unsigned long vector, unsigned long isr, unsigned long ifa, void ia64_lazy_load_fpu(struct vcpu *vcpu); +int construct_dom0( + struct domain *d, + unsigned long image_start, unsigned long image_len, + unsigned long initrd_start, unsigned long initrd_len, + char *cmdline); + #endif /* __ASM_DOMAIN_H__ */ /* diff --git a/xen/include/asm-x86/domain.h b/xen/include/asm-x86/domain.h index c1e51f7eb5..28447c1ad6 100644 --- a/xen/include/asm-x86/domain.h +++ b/xen/include/asm-x86/domain.h @@ -392,6 +392,13 @@ void domain_cpuid(struct domain *d, unsigned int *ecx, unsigned int *edx); +int construct_dom0( + struct domain *d, + unsigned long image_base, + unsigned long image_start, unsigned long image_len, + unsigned long initrd_start, unsigned long initrd_len, + char *cmdline); + #endif /* __ASM_DOMAIN_H__ */ /* diff --git a/xen/include/xen/sched.h b/xen/include/xen/sched.h index 91d2bea3ef..d6046bd09a 100644 --- a/xen/include/xen/sched.h +++ b/xen/include/xen/sched.h @@ -349,13 +349,6 @@ struct domain *domain_create( #define _DOMCRF_dummy 2 #define DOMCRF_dummy (1U<<_DOMCRF_dummy) -int construct_dom0( - struct domain *d, - unsigned long image_base, - unsigned long image_start, unsigned long image_len, - unsigned long initrd_start, unsigned long initrd_len, - char *cmdline); - /* * rcu_lock_domain_by_id() is more efficient than get_domain_by_id(). * This is the preferred function if the returned domain reference